Background of PTPN3
Protein-tyrosine Phosphatase H1 (PTPH1) has recently been identified as a specific p38γ MAPK phosphatase which is mediated through PDZ interaction (Hou et al., 2010). Ras has been demonstrated to increase both p38γ and PTPH1 protein expression, and there is a coupling of increased p38γ and PTPH1 protein expression in primary colon cancer tissues (Hou et al., 2010). Phosphorylation of PTPH1 at Ser-459 leads to PTPH1 stabilization, which plays an important role in Ras oncogenesis and stress response (Hou et al., 2012). Additionally, phosphorylation of PTPH1 Ser-459 reveals a novel mechanism by which MAPK signals through PTPH1 to regulate cellular response (Hou et al., 2012).

Western blot of mouse testicular lysate showing specific immunolabeling of the ~104 kDa PTPH1 phosphorylated at Ser459 in the first lane (-). Phosphospecificity is shown in the second lane (+) where the immunolabeling is completely eliminated by lysate treatment with lambda phosphatase (gamma-Ptase , 400 units/100ul lysate for 30 minutes, RT).
